Abstract: With the enhancement of computer capability and with the continual thorough of subsurface heterogeneity media, the technique of seismic wave imaging is progressed ceaselessly. At the complex structure area, in particular the area of low S/N ratio seismic data, the traditional reflection seismic exploration technique is faced with the obvious challenge. In such a case, the scattering seismic exploration technique may be a direction of technique development in the future, and its core is the reverse scattering image (RSI) technique. The RSI method will be especially used for separation of near-surface scattered noise, velocity analysis in heterogeneity media and complex structure imaged. The paper introduces the conception, theory and method of RSI. It's important that prospects of the potential of RSI method for complex structure imaged. All the works is offered the prophase technical storage for scattering seismic exploration
